/aosp12/packages/apps/Bluetooth/jni/ |
H A D | com_android_bluetooth_pan.cpp | 44 static jobject mCallbacksObj = NULL; variable 63 if (mCallbacksObj == NULL) { in control_state_callback() 82 if (mCallbacksObj == NULL) { in connection_state_callback() 130 if (mCallbacksObj != NULL) { in initializeNative() 132 env->DeleteGlobalRef(mCallbacksObj); in initializeNative() 133 mCallbacksObj = NULL; in initializeNative() 148 if (mCallbacksObj != NULL) { in initializeNative() 151 mCallbacksObj = NULL; in initializeNative() 166 if (mCallbacksObj != NULL) { in cleanupNative() 168 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_btservice_ActivityAttribution.cpp | 37 static jobject mCallbacksObj = nullptr; variable 49 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nWakeup() 71 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nActivityLogsReady() 84 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onActivityLogsReady, in OnActivityLogsReady() 115 if (mCallbacksObj != nullptr) { in initNative() 117 env->DeleteGlobalRef(mCallbacksObj); in initNative() 118 mCallbacksObj = nullptr; in initNative() 121 if ((mCallbacksObj = env->NewGlobalRef(object)) == nullptr) { in initNative() 154 if (mCallbacksObj != nullptr) { in cleanupNative() 155 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_btservice_BluetoothKeystore.cpp | 36 static jobject mCallbacksObj = nullptr; variable 51 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in set_encrypt_key_or_remove_key() 57 sCallbackEnv->CallVoidMethod(mCallbacksObj, in set_encrypt_key_or_remove_key() 72 mCallbacksObj, method_getKeyCallback, j_prefixString); in get_key() 116 if (mCallbacksObj != nullptr) { in initNative() 118 env->DeleteGlobalRef(mCallbacksObj); in initNative() 119 mCallbacksObj = nullptr; in initNative() 122 if ((mCallbacksObj = env->NewGlobalRef(object)) == nullptr) { in initNative() 152 if (mCallbacksObj != nullptr) { in cleanupNative() 153 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_le_audio.cpp | 44 static jobject mCallbacksObj = nullptr; variable 57 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nConnectionState() 78 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nGroupStatus() 92 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nAudioConf() 151 if (mCallbacksObj != nullptr) { in initNative() 153 env->DeleteGlobalRef(mCallbacksObj); in initNative() 154 mCallbacksObj = nullptr; in initNative() 157 if ((mCallbacksObj = env->NewGlobalRef(object)) == nullptr) { in initNative() 188 if (mCallbacksObj != nullptr) { in cleanupNative() 189 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_hfp.cpp | 56 static jobject mCallbacksObj = nullptr; variable 87 if (!sCallbackEnv.valid() || !mCallbacksObj) return; in ConnectionStateCallback() 102 if (!sCallbackEnv.valid() || !mCallbacksObj) return; in AudioStateCallback() 115 if (!sCallbackEnv.valid() || !mCallbacksObj) return; in VoiceRecognitionCallback() 457 if (mCallbacksObj) { in initializeNative() 459 env->DeleteGlobalRef(mCallbacksObj); in initializeNative() 460 mCallbacksObj = nullptr; in initializeNative() 481 mCallbacksObj = env->NewGlobalRef(object); in initializeNative() 500 if (mCallbacksObj) { in cleanupNative() 502 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_hearing_aid.cpp | 39 static jobject mCallbacksObj = nullptr; variable 51 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nConnectionState() 73 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in OnDeviceAvailable() 84 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onDeviceAvailable, in OnDeviceAvailable() 118 if (mCallbacksObj != nullptr) { in initNative() 120 env->DeleteGlobalRef(mCallbacksObj); in initNative() 121 mCallbacksObj = nullptr; in initNative() 124 if ((mCallbacksObj = env->NewGlobalRef(object)) == nullptr) { in initNative() 154 if (mCallbacksObj != nullptr) { in cleanupNative() 155 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_a2dp_sink.cpp | 33 static jobject mCallbacksObj = NULL; variable 50 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onConnectionStateChanged, in bta2dp_connection_state_callback() 69 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onAudioStateChanged, in bta2dp_audio_state_callback() 89 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onAudioConfigChanged, in bta2dp_audio_config_callback() 126 if (mCallbacksObj != NULL) { in initNative() 128 env->DeleteGlobalRef(mCallbacksObj); in initNative() 129 mCallbacksObj = NULL; in initNative() 148 mCallbacksObj = env->NewGlobalRef(object); in initNative() 164 if (mCallbacksObj != NULL) { in cleanupNative() 165 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_hid_host.cpp | 37 static jobject mCallbacksObj = NULL; variable 59 if (!mCallbacksObj) { in connection_state_callback() 79 if (!mCallbacksObj) { in get_protocol_mode_callback() 103 if (!mCallbacksObj) { in get_report_callback() 135 if (!mCallbacksObj) { in virtual_unplug_callback() 152 if (!mCallbacksObj) { in handshake_callback() 220 if (mCallbacksObj != NULL) { in initializeNative() 222 env->DeleteGlobalRef(mCallbacksObj); in initializeNative() 223 mCallbacksObj = NULL; in initializeNative() 258 if (mCallbacksObj != NULL) { in cleanupNative() [all …]
|
H A D | com_android_bluetooth_hfpclient.cpp | 28 static jobject mCallbacksObj = NULL; variable 114 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onNetworkState, in network_state_cb() 194 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onCallSetup, in callsetup_cb() 336 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onInBandRing, in in_band_ring_cb() 461 if (mCallbacksObj != NULL) { in initializeNative() 463 env->DeleteGlobalRef(mCallbacksObj); in initializeNative() 464 mCallbacksObj = NULL; in initializeNative() 483 mCallbacksObj = env->NewGlobalRef(object); in initializeNative() 499 if (mCallbacksObj != NULL) { in cleanupNative() 501 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_hid_device.cpp | 38 static jobject mCallbacksObj = NULL; variable 88 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onConnectStateChanged, in connection_state_callback() 96 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onGetReport, type, id, in get_report_callback() 134 sCallbackEnv->CallVoidMethod(mCallbacksObj, method_onInterruptData, in intr_data_callback() 187 if (mCallbacksObj != NULL) { in initNative() 189 env->DeleteGlobalRef(mCallbacksObj); in initNative() 190 mCallbacksObj = NULL; in initNative() 205 mCallbacksObj = env->NewGlobalRef(object); in initNative() 219 if (mCallbacksObj != NULL) { in cleanupNative() 221 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_a2dp.cpp | 51 static jobject mCallbacksObj = nullptr; variable 60 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in bta2dp_connection_state_callback() 82 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in bta2dp_audio_state_callback() 106 if (!sCallbackEnv.valid() || mCallbacksObj == nullptr) return; in bta2dp_audio_config_callback() 307 if (mCallbacksObj != nullptr) { in initNative() 309 env->DeleteGlobalRef(mCallbacksObj); in initNative() 310 mCallbacksObj = nullptr; in initNative() 313 if ((mCallbacksObj = env->NewGlobalRef(object)) == nullptr) { in initNative() 369 if (mCallbacksObj != nullptr) { in cleanupNative() 370 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() [all …]
|
H A D | com_android_bluetooth_gatt.cpp | 193 static jobject mCallbacksObj = NULL; variable 392 sCallbackEnv->CallVoidMethod(mCallbacksObj, in btgattc_batchscan_threshold_cb() 962 sCallbackEnv->CallVoidMethod(mCallbacksObj, in OnBatchScanThresholdCrossed() 1097 if (mCallbacksObj != NULL) { in initializeNative() 1099 env->DeleteGlobalRef(mCallbacksObj); in initializeNative() 1100 mCallbacksObj = NULL; in initializeNative() 1121 mCallbacksObj = env->NewGlobalRef(object); in initializeNative() 1132 if (mCallbacksObj != NULL) { in cleanupNative() 1133 env->DeleteGlobalRef(mCallbacksObj); in cleanupNative() 1134 mCallbacksObj = NULL; in cleanupNative() [all …]
|
/aosp12/frameworks/base/services/core/jni/gnss/ |
H A D | GnssMeasurementCallback.h | 53 GnssMeasurementCallbackAidl(jobject& callbacksObj) : mCallbacksObj(callbacksObj) {} in GnssMeasurementCallbackAidl() 68 jobject& mCallbacksObj; variable 77 GnssMeasurementCallbackHidl(jobject& callbacksObj) : mCallbacksObj(callbacksObj) {} in GnssMeasurementCallbackHidl() 103 jobject& mCallbacksObj; variable 108 GnssMeasurementCallback(jobject& callbacksObj) : mCallbacksObj(callbacksObj) {} in GnssMeasurementCallback() 111 callbackAidl = sp<GnssMeasurementCallbackAidl>::make(mCallbacksObj); in getAidl() 118 callbackHidl = sp<GnssMeasurementCallbackHidl>::make(mCallbacksObj); in getHidl() 124 jobject& mCallbacksObj; 140 setMeasurementData(env, mCallbacksObj, clock, measurementArray); in translateAndSetGnssData()
|
H A D | Utils.h | 43 extern jobject mCallbacksObj;
|
H A D | GnssMeasurementCallback.cpp | 291 setMeasurementData(env, mCallbacksObj, clock, measurementArray); in translateAndSetGnssData()
|
/aosp12/frameworks/base/services/core/jni/ |
H A D | com_android_server_location_GnssLocationProvider.cpp | 70 jobject android::mCallbacksObj = nullptr; member in android 537 env->CallVoidMethod(mCallbacksObj, in gnssLocationCbImpl() 829 env->CallVoidMethod(mCallbacksObj, in gnssGeofenceTransitionCb() 862 env->CallVoidMethod(mCallbacksObj, in gnssGeofenceAddCb() 877 env->CallVoidMethod(mCallbacksObj, in gnssGeofenceRemoveCb() 891 env->CallVoidMethod(mCallbacksObj, in gnssGeofencePauseCb() 905 env->CallVoidMethod(mCallbacksObj, in gnssGeofenceResumeCb() 948 env->CallVoidMethod(mCallbacksObj, in gnssNavigationMessageCb() 1915 if (mCallbacksObj) { in android_location_gnss_hal_GnssNative_init_once() 1918 mCallbacksObj = env->NewGlobalRef(obj); in android_location_gnss_hal_GnssNative_init_once() [all …]
|